FENNIMORE — Iowa–Grant outscored host Fennimore 29–19 in the second half of Friday’s Southwest Wisconsin Activities League opener to rally from a six-point halftime deficit for a 44–40 victory.

Sophomore Olivia Liddicoat finished with 10 points, 17 rebounds, six assists and four steals to lead the Panthers (1–2, 1–0 SWAL) to their first victory of the season.

Trinity Spurley scored all 10 of her points in the second-half comeback and pulled down six rebounds, while senior Katie Olson had seven points, six boards and four steals.

Freshman Brynlee Nelson scored a game-high 17 points to lead the Golden Eagles (1–2, 0–1 SWAL), who led 21–15 at the half.
